摘要
Elastic wave velocities of synthetic Fe3Al2Si3O12 almandine have been determined at simultaneous high pressure and temperature up to 19 GPa and 1700 K by the ultrasonic technique in conjunction with in situ synchrotron X-ray diffraction in a multi-anvil apparatus. Velocities of almandine are found substantially lower than those of other major end-member garnets such as pyrope, grossular, and MgSiO3 majorite, while their pressure and temperature derivatives are comparable to those of the latter garnets. The observed density, and compressional (V-P) and shear (V-S) velocities were combined and fitted to functions of the Eulerian strain EoS, yielding a adiabatic bulk modulus K-S0 = 174.2 (12) GPa and a shear modulus G(0) = 94.9 (7) GPa, and their pressure and temperature derivatives partial derivative K-S/partial derivative P = 4.61 (14), partial derivative G/partial derivative P = 1.06 (6), partial derivative K-S/partial derivative T = -2.67 (7) x 10(-2) GPa K-1, and partial derivative G/partial derivative T = -1.31 (8) x 10(-2) GPa K-1. The pressure derivative of the bulk modulus of almandine is similar to those of other garnet end-members, which is in contrast to the substantially higher value (partial derivative K-S/partial derivative P = 6.2 (5)) reported for pure almandine in an earlier study based on experiments up to 3 GPa. The present new results combined with those of pyrope, grossular, and MgSiO3 majorite are successfully used to reproduce the sound velocities of majoritic garnet in the pyrolite composition.
